The station is well-equipped to meet the needs of its passengers. Its ticket office is open from early morning till late evening throughout the week, alongside multiple accessible ticket machines for hassle-free purchase and collection. Delightfully, you can collect tickets purchased online directly at the station. Although smartcards can be issued and validated here, it's worth noting that despite the presence of some accessible design features, the station itself may not be fully accessible for passengers with reduced mobility.
Help and support services are available, ensuring passengers can easily find information via departure screens and announcements. While there is no dedicated waiting room or luggage storage, the availability of a seating area and CCTV provides both comfort and security. Car parking managed by APCOA Parking UK offers 43 spaces at no charge, although it has limited accessibility features.
The station's accessibility options are limited, classified as a Category C station without full step-free access. There's a staff-operated ramp providing access between the train and platform, and staff are usually present to assist from the first to last train of the day. Assistance can be booked or simply requested upon arrival. Further information on accessibility can be reached through Thameslink's dedicated resources for assisted travel.
Mill Hill Broadway station links seamlessly with various transport modes. Public buses offer onward connectivity, and the thoughtful inclusion of an Onward Travel Information Map ensures you can plan your journey with precision. While the station does not feature taxis and cycle hire services, bicycle storage is ample, with 60 spaces available outside the station.

When it comes to ticketing, Fenchurch Street Station is well-equipped. The ticket office is open from 06:15 to 20:30 on weekdays, slightly adjusting its hours during weekends. Modern ticket machines and the ability to collect tickets purchased online add to the seamless experience for travelers. The station caters to differently-abled passengers with features such as step-free access from the main entrance, accessible toilets, ramp access to trains, and induction loops. Additionally, staff is available at information points to assist with inquiries or travel-related issues.
Although fairly compact, Fenchurch Street Station boasts a surprising selection of amenities. Travelers can grab a coffee or enjoy a meal at the available refreshment facilities. A range of shops and even currency exchange services can be found within the station, ensuring all your travel needs are covered. For those who require internet access during transit, unfortunately, public Wi-Fi is not available at this station. Nevertheless, pay phones are available for traditional communication means.
Fenchurch Street Station offers various onward travel options. Taxi ranks are conveniently situated outside the main entrance, while several local bus services, including rail replacement options, are within easy reach. Tube enthusiasts can access the Circle and District Lines from Tower Hill or the Metropolitan Line from Aldgate, both just a stone's throw away from the station. Those jetting off to international destinations can easily reach London City Airport via the Docklands Light Railway from Tower Gateway.
